Amazon is looking for a passionate, talented, and inventive Data Scientist with a strong machine learning background to help build industry-leading language technology.


Our mission is to provide a delightful experience to Amazon's customers by pushing the envelope in Natural Language Processing (NLP), Generative AI, Large Language Model (LLM), Natural Language Understanding (NLU), Machine Learning (ML), Retrieval-Augmented Generation, Responsible AI, Agent, Evaluation, and Model Adaptation.


As part of our AI team in Amazon AWS, you will work alongside internationally recognized experts to develop novel algorithms and modeling techniques to advance the state-of-the-art in human language technology.

Your work will directly impact millions of our customers in the form of products and services, as well as contributing to the wider research community.

You will gain hands on experience with Amazon's heterogeneous text and structured data sources, and large-scale computing resources to accelerate advances in language understanding.


The Science team at AWS Bedrock builds science foundations of Bedrock, which is a fully managed service that makes high-performing foundation models available for use through a unified API.

We are adamant about continuously learning state-of-the-art NLP/ML/LLM technology and exploring creative ways to delight our customers.

In our daily job we are exposed to large scale NLP needs and we apply rigorous research methods to respond to them with efficient and scalable innovative solutions.


At AWS Bedrock, you'll experience the benefits of working in a dynamic, entrepreneurial environment, while leveraging AWS resources, one of the world's leading cloud companies and you'll be able to publish your work in top tier conferences and journals.

We are building a brand new team to help develop a new NLP service for AWS. You will have the opportunity to conduct novel research and influence the science roadmap and direction of the team. Come join this greenfield opportunity

AWS Bedrock Science Team is a part of AWS Utility Computing


AWS Utility Computing (UC) provides product innovations - from foundational services such as Amazon's Simple Storage Service (S3) and Amazon Elastic Compute Cloud (EC2), to consistently released new product innovations that continue to set AWS's services and features apart in the industry.

As a member of the UC organization, you'll support the development and management of Compute, Database, Storage, Internet of Things (Iot), Platform, and Productivity Apps services in AWS, including support for customers who require specialized security solutions for their cloud services.

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S

  • Bachelor's degree in a quantitative field such as statistics, mathematics, data science, business analytics, economics, finance, engineering, or computer science
  • 2+ years of data querying languages (e.g. SQL), scripting languages (e.g. Python) or statistical/mathematical software (e.g. R, SAS, Matlab, etc.) experience
  • 1+ years of data scientist experience
  • Experience with statistical models e.g. multinomial logistic regressio
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

  • 2+ years of data visualization using AWS QuickSight, Tableau, R Shiny, etc. experience
  • Experience managing data pipelines
  • Experience as a leader and mentor on a data science team

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ets.

The base pay for this position ranges from $111,600/year in our lowest geographic market up to $212,800/year in our highest geographic market.

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.

Amazon is a total compensation company.

Dependent on the position offered, equity, sign-on payments, and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package, in addition to a full range of medical, financial, and/or other benefits.
